**Q: An export failed — how do I retry it?**

Don't panic, this happens a lot with the Lodewick exporter, especially for big nightly batches. First, check whether the job is marked "failed" or "stalled" — stalled jobs usually recover on their own within an hour. For genuinely failed ones, use the retry button in the Harbrook console rather than re-running the pipeline, or you'll get duplicate rows downstream. Full retry etiquette, including backoff limits and when to escalate, is on the page below.

operations page: https://jenkins.torvadyn.local/build/deploy/display/pages/611247f0a622ae80

Capacity call for the Durnwick facility — board readout. Short version: we're leaning toward the expansion, not the third-party overflow deal with Kelverra Fabrication. The expansion costs more upfront but keeps the Aurelin line margins in-house, and the Kelverra quote had some awkward minimum-volume strings attached. Ops reckons the new bay could be running within two quarters. We'll bring the full numbers to the next board session; meanwhile, keep this off general channels. The confidential planning note sits just below.

management briefing: Only 7 of the 120 pilot accounts renewed Ralael, so a churn review is set for January 1.

**Ticket: Drift in Paperlark renderer config**

Hey plugin folks — a few of you noticed weird page breaks lately. Turns out the Paperlark render farm drifted from the documented defaults after a botched restart. We're resetting it tonight. Please make sure your plugins assume the canonical settings shown below.

service settings:
[sorys]
port = 8000
team = eliius
host = sorys.novacstack.example
region = south-3
access_code = ac_f66665
timeout_ms = 250

### Ceremony checklist — consent banner signing key

Future maintainers: before the Briarwell consent banner rollout, the config bundle has to be signed in a proper mini-ceremony. Grab a second person, confirm the bundle hash out loud against the release notes, and sign with the ceremony laptop (the one that never touches wifi). Log who was present. The sealed backup envelope gets labeled with today's date and the recovery passphrase below.

recovery phrase for yajof-bagap: oliwyn-ulaael